Can a book actually fracture a human skull? 🧠💥 Most people think of the human skull as an indestructible helmet, but physics tells a completely different story. Whether an object can break bone depends on three major factors: Mass, Velocity, and Surface Area. Let’s break down the science behind this 3D animation: 1️⃣ The Power of Mass & Velocity: A massive hardcover book—like a heavy encyclopedia or legal dictionary—can easily weigh between 5 to 10 lbs. If dropped from a high shelf or thrown with human force, it accelerates quickly. According to the kinetic energy formula ($KE = \frac{1}{2}mv^2$), the faster it moves, the more devastating the impact becomes. 2️⃣ The Hardcover Edge: If a book hits flat, the force is distributed. But if it strikes corner-first or edge-first, all that kinetic energy is concentrated into a tiny, sharp surface area. This immense pressure on a single spot can easily cause a depressed skull fracture. 3️⃣ The Vulnerable Zone: The skull varies in thickness. While your forehead is thick, the temple area (temporal bone) on the side of your head is incredibly thin. A direct blow here from a heavy hardcover edge can be extremely dangerous.
